LOCATION
While Lewisham offers excellent transport links - including mainline trains and the DLR for swift access to central London - it’s also a vibrant destination in its own right. The town boasts a bustling indoor shopping centre, a lively daily street market, and an impressive variety of restaurants offering global cuisine. You'll also find an abundance of green spaces, perfect for weekend strolls or family outings.
Families are well catered for, with a wide choice of well-regarded state primary and secondary schools, along with respected independent options. Just next door, the charming village of Blackheath adds another layer of appeal with its boutique shops, stylish bars, and fine dining establishments.
